Dubai Accelerates Future Economy with AI-Driven Financial Services Shift
39
SHARES
112
VIEWS
Share on whatsappShare on Facebook

Crown Prince Sheikh Hamdan reviews DIFC’s strategic expansion plans to solidify the emirate’s position as a premier global financial hub.

DUBAI: In a decisive move toward cementing its status as a powerhouse of the future global economy, Dubai is rapidly transitioning its financial sector toward Artificial Intelligence (AI) and next-generation technologies. H.H. Sheikh Hamdan bin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ai, recently reviewed the comprehensive development plans of the Dubai International Financial Centre (DIFC), highlighting the emirate’s strategic pivot toward AI-driven financial services.

Pioneering the Next Era of Finance

During the review, Sheikh Hamdan emphasized that Dubai’s economic blueprint is increasingly reliant on integrating artificial intelligence into its core financial infrastructure. The initiative aims to transform how financial services are delivered, making Dubai a magnet for fintech innovation, global investments, and tech talent.

The DIFC’s expansion strategy focuses heavily on:

  • Accelerating the adoption of AI and machine learning in banking and asset management.
  • Fostering a robust ecosystem for global fintech startups and tech unicorns.
  • Upgrading regulatory frameworks to ensure secure, AI-backed digital transactions.

A Global Financial Hub Strengthens Its Position

This technological evolution is part of Dubai’s broader economic vision to double its economy over the next decade. By embedding AI into the financial framework, the DIFC is not only scaling its operational capabilities but also enhancing its competitiveness against traditional financial capitals like London, New York, and Singapore.

For the millions of expatriates, including the vast Gulf Malayali community, Dubai’s tech-driven financial leap promises a more dynamic job market, seamless digital banking experiences, and safer, faster cross-border remittance channels.
